When President Obama took office, the federal deficit was $1.413 trillion dollars. Three years later, at the end of fiscal year 2012, the deficit has been cut by 25% to 1.089 trillion dollars.
The CBO is projecting that the federal deficit will be 901 billion dollars by the end of this fiscal year. This also happens to be President Obamas last fiscal year of his first term.
By doing the math, which we all know has a liberal bias as Clinton has proven time and time again, this would mean by the end of President Obamas first fiscal year term, he would have cut the deficit by 36%, almost 40% lower than when he took office.

(11,650 posts)When many people hear "cut the deficit by 50%" they may think the accumulated federal debt, not the additional deficit added in a year. If the deficit for the current fiscal year is 40% lower than it was four years ago, then indeed he has lowered the annual deficit, but the accumulated deficit continues to grow, albeit at a slower rate. (for you calculus lovers, the first derivative is still positive, but the second derivative is negative). Depending upon how the word "deficit" is interpreted, this can be spun and twisted.
